The scope of legal protection for listed buildings
This List entry helps identify the building designated at this address for its special architectural or historic interest.
Unless the List entry states otherwise, it includes both the structure itself and any object or structure fixed to it (whether inside or outside) as well as any object or structure within the curtilage of the building.
For these purposes, to be included within the curtilage of the building, the object or structure must have formed part of the land since before 1st July 1948.

Details
SJ 40 SW PONTESBURY C.P. OAKS
8/217 Lower Oaks -
- II
Farmhouse. Probably C15 extended c.1600 and again in 1873 (datestone). Timber framed, partly of cruck construction, with painted brick infill and cladding, machine tile roof. Former open hall of 2 cruck-framed bays with 2-bay cross- wing added to west end c.1600; 2-storey triple-gabled stone wing of 1873 to east. One storey and attic; framing: mainly brick clad but 3 square panels from cill to wall-plate exposed at east end of hall (north side), close studding to west wall of cross-wing; irregular fenestration, two C20 casements to left and one 3-light fixed-light window to centre of hall range with two C20 gabled dormers above in roof slope; one late C19 casement on first floor and one fixed-light window with boarded door to left on ground floor of cross- wing; entrance through boarded door on south with red brick axial ridge stack immediately to left. Interior: parts of both cruck trusses visible on first floor. Range of 1873 not of special architectural interest. V.C.H. VIII (1968), p.262.
